zoukankan      html  css  js  c++  java
  • C# ACCESS 向含有自动编码字段表中添加记录提示“查询值的数目与目标字段中的数目不同”

    引发错误的SQL语句如下:

    sqlStr = "insert into tb_ReportLog values('" + DevSite + "','" + DevID + "','" + Tel + "','" + DevIP + "','" + data + "')";        //6个字段,自动编号字段没省略

    错误提示:“查询值的数目与目标字段中的数目不同”。

    =====================================================================================================================

    正确的SQL语句如下:

    sqlStr = "insert into tb_alarmReportLog(devSite,devID,devTel,IPAddr,reportData)";
    sqlStr += "values('" + DevSite + "','" + DevID + "','" + Tel + "','" + DevID + "','" + data + "')";        //6个字段,自动编号字段省略

    =====================================================================================================================

    注:当手动填写自动编号那个字段,如:

    sqlStr = "insert into tb_ReportLog values('1',''" + DevSite + "','" + DevID + "','" + Tel + "','" + DevIP + "','" + data + "')";        //6个字段,自动编号字段没省略

    这样也是可以的,当时违背了自动编号这个初始目的,不可取。

  • 相关阅读:
    Codeforces 749C【模拟】
    Codeforces 358D【DP】
    Lightoj1122 【数位DP】
    Codeforces 744C【DFS】
    大晚上就是想说说话
    HDU5997 【线段树】
    codeforces743D 【DFS】
    lightoj 1422【区间DP·分类区间首元素的情况】
    lightoj 1125【背包·从n个选m个】
    Lightoj 1147【DP】
  • 原文地址:https://www.cnblogs.com/Waming-zhen/p/7204175.html
Copyright © 2011-2022 走看看